SDGs of Leading Housing/Construction Material Makers in Japan: Key Findings from Corporate Questionnaire 2021

Leading 30 Housing/Construction Material Makers Taking Actions for “Goal 11: Sustainable Cities and Communities” and “Goal 12: “Responsible Consumption and Production”

Yano Research Institute (the President, Takashi Mizukoshi) has conducted a corporate questionnaire to leading domestic housing/construction material makers and found out the current conditions and future perspectives.

Summary of Research Findings

From November to December 2021, corporate questionnaires were mailed by post to major domestic housing makers, construction material makers, housing equipment makers and housing builders, and 33 companies responded. 
For the question asking their current commitments to the 17 Sustainable Development Goals, 30 companies reported that they are working on the “Goal 11: Sustainable cities and communities” and “Goal 12: Responsible consumption and production”, while 25 companies (83.3%) said they are making efforts for the “Goal 3: Good health and well-being”, “Goal 7: Affordable and clean energy”, and “Goal 13: Climate action”.  
The result reveals that the 30 companies have already set certain goals in place and are carrying out their business activities accordingly. Their business details have a high affinity for the Sustainable Development Goals. 

Noteworthy Topics

Other 17 SDGs To Be Addressed

To the question asking the 30 companies (that have indicated their current initiatives regarding the 17 Sustainable Development Goals) about for which of the other 17 SDGs they are willing to address hereafter, the “Goal 8: Decent work and economic growth” got attention the most, chosen by 17 companies (56.7%). Subsequently, 15 companies (50%) said they are interested in the “Goal 5: Gender equality”, “Goal 11: Sustainable cities and communities”, and “Goal 12: Responsible consumption and production”, and 14 companies (46.7%) have shown their willingness toward “Goal 7: Affordable and clean energy”. 

Research Outline

1.Research Period: November to December 2021
2.Research Object: Leading domestic housing makers, construction material makers, housing equipment makers, housing builders
3.Research Methogology: Corporate questionnaire (mailed by post)

SDGs, an abbreviation of Sustainable Development Goals, is the global goal noted in the “2030 Agenda for Sustainable Development” adopted by all United Nations member states at the UN Summit of September 2015, which is the blueprint to achieve a better and more sustainable world for all. 
Yano Research Institute has sent corporate questionnaire by post to major domestic housing makers, construction material makers, housing equipment makers, and housing builders, and 33 companies responded. Questions are asked about which of the 17 SDGs they have chosen as their commitments, or which ones they are willing to address in the future, as well as how they incorporate the concept of SDGs in their HR systems and ESG management.
